Merck & Company Inc
HEALTHCARE · DRUG MANUFACTURERS - GENERAL · USA
Merck & Co. is an American multinational pharmaceutical company headquartered in Kenilworth, New Jersey. It is named after the Merck family, which set up Merck Group in Germany in 1668.

TECHNOLOGY · SEMICONDUCTOR EQUIPMENT & MATERIALS · USA
Teradyne, Inc. is an American automatic test equipment (ATE) designer and manufacturer based in North Reading, Massachusetts.
